What this inspection record means

OSHA opens inspections for many reasons — routine scheduling under a national or local emphasis program, an employee complaint or referral, or a follow-up after a reported injury. Opening or conducting an inspection is not itself an allegation or a finding that this employer broke any rule; any findings appear as the citations listed below, and citations can be contested, reduced, or withdrawn.

29 CFR 1926.501(b)(7)(ii): Each employee at the edge of a well, pit, shaft, or  similar excavation 6 feet (1.8 m) or more in depth was not protected from falling by guardrail systems, fences, barricades, or covers:    Employees were exposed to fall hazards while working from the top of a trench box:    a.  Employees walked/worked on the trench box wall  b.  Employees walked/worked on the trench box bracing members

29 CFR 1926.651(c)(2): A stairway, ladder, ramp or other safe means of egress was not located in trench excavations that were 4 feet (1.22m) or more in depth so as to require no more than 25 feet (7.62m) of lateral travel for employees:    Employees worked in a trench at this work site up to 16 feet in depth and 10 feet in width without an adequate means of egress.  The provided ramp was inadequately designed for use as a means of egress.

29 CFR 1926.652(g)(1)(iii): Employees were not protected from the hazard of cave-ins when entering or exiting the area protected by shields:    An employee working atop and outside the protection of a trench box was exposed to the unprotected vertical walls of the trench.  The trench was up to 16 feet in depth and the employee was exposed to cave-in hazards.
